Superior Weight Loss and Glycemic Control

Comparative analyses consistently demonstrate that contemporary weight loss and glucose management medications achieve outcomes significantly superior to those realized with older therapies. The increased efficacy of these drugs is especially notable in the impressive advancements in both weight reduction and glycemic management.

"New medications, particularly dual-action agents such as tirzepatide, exhibit heightened effectiveness in weight loss and glycemic management compared to traditional therapies for type 2 diabetes."

This evidence is corroborated by leading research, including findings from the FDA, showcasing the transformative potential of these pioneering therapeutics in diabetes care.

Downstream Economic and Clinical Benefits

In addition to the evident clinical benefits, the widespread adoption of modern treatments promises significant economic advantages. By achieving enhanced metabolic outcomes, these new medications can diminish the incidence of complications and thereby reduce the frequency of costly hospitalizations. This shift not only ameliorates patient quality of life but also alleviates financial pressures on healthcare systems.
